Features and description
A statement, 19th Century home, refurbished for
sophisticated and stylish family living, set within a standout plot of approximately 0.7 acres, in an enviable, edge-of-village position.
Carnock House is accompanied by charming, converted outbuilding, which lends the property to multi generational living and home working, or could be let to provide supplementary income, subject to acquiring the necessary consents.
Accomodation
Ground Floor
Hall, Sitting Room, Kitchen/Dining Room, Orangery/Garden Room, Utility Room, Store, Cloakroom/WC, Double Bedroom 5, and Study.
First Floor
Principal Bedroom with en suite Shower Room, Double Bedroom 2 with en suite Shower Room, Double Bedroom 4/Study, and Bathroom.
Annex/Converted Outbuilding
Home Office, Gym with en-suite Shower Room, and Atmospheric Bar. First Floor Studio/Store with consents (tbc) for conversion into a bedroom suite.
Exterior
Established, walled garden grounds of approximately 0.7 acres, featuring spacious lawns, mature plantings, and landscaped areas for alfresco living/entertaining, including a
Pergola.
EPC Band - D
Council Tax - G
Tenure - Freehold
